Перевод файла UPGRADE.txt

/ / $ Id: UPGRADE.txt, н 1,12 2008/01/04 16:15:58 goba Exp $

ОБНОВЛЕНИЕ

До обновления, вы должны убедится в том, что:

  • Ваша система удобвлетворяет или превышает минимальные требования Drupal (http://drupal.org/requirements).
  • У вас есть резервная копия всех ваших данных (# 1).
  • Ваши модули и дополнительные модули были проверены на совместимость (# 11).
  • Вы прочитали этот документ до конца.

Приступим!

1. Резервное копирование вашей базы данных и каталог Drupal - особенно ваши "объекты"
каталог, который содержит Ваш файл конфигурации и добавил, модулей и
темы, любые взносы или пользовательские модули в вашем "модулей" каталог,
и вашим "файлы" каталог, который содержит загруженные файлы. Если другие файлы
имеют модификации, например. htaccess или robots.txt, те должны быть
подкреплены а.

Примечание: для одного сайта установки, файл конфигурации "settings.php"
файлов, расположенных на сайты / по умолчанию / settings.php. Default.settings.php файл
содержит чистый экземпляр для восстановительных целях, если это потребуется.

Для multisite конфигураций, конфигурационный файл находится в
структура вроде следующего:

sites/default/settings.php
sites/example.com/settings.php
sites/sub.example.com/settings.php
sites/sub.example.com.path/settings.php

Более подробная информация о конфигурации мультисайтинга находится в INSTALL.txt.

2. Если это возможно, зарегистрируйтесь как пользователь с ID=1 (это первая учётная запись, которая была создана после установки; это запись суперадмина сайта). Пользователь с ID=1 сможет автоматически получить доступ к update.php на шаге #10. Если вы не можете зарегистрироваться как пользователь с ID=1, то в шаге 10 вы найдёте специальные инструкции. Не закрывайте ваш браузер до тех пор, пока последний шаг будет завершен.
3. Переведите сайт в режим "Обслуживание", чтобы запустить обновление базы данных без перерывов и избежать ошибок отображения для пользователей сайта. Это можно сделать на странице http://www.example.com/?q=admin/settings/site-maintenance (замените www.example.com на ваше доменное имя и путь).
4. Если вы используете собственную или стороннюю тему, то переключитесь на тему ядра. Например, Garland или Bluemarine.
5. Отключите (но не удаляйте!) все собственные и дополнительные модули.
6. Удалите все старые файлы и каталоги из каталога установки Drupal.
7. Распакуйте новые файлы и каталоги в каталог установки Drupal.
8. Скопируйте из резервной копии ваши папки "files" и "sites" в каталог установки Drupal. Если другие системные файлы, такие как .htaccess или robots.txt были изменены, то сделайте эти изменения заново, используя файлы из резервной копии, которую вы сделали на шаге 1.
9. Проверьте новый файл настроек (settings.php), чтобы убедиться, что он содержит правильную информацию.
10. Запустите update.php, открыв в браузере http://www.example.com/update.php (замените www.example.com доменом вашей установки Drupal Доменное и путем). На этом шаге происходит обновление таблиц ядра в базе данных для новой установки Drupal.

Обратите внимание: если вы не можете получить доступ к update.php - сделайте следующее:

  • Откройте ваш файл settings.php в текстовом редакторе.
  • Там есть строка с текстом "$update_free_access = FALSE;". Измените её на "$update_free_access = TRUE;"
  • Сразу после того, как update.php отработает, вы должны будете изменить файл settings.php, чтобы он содержал "$update_free_access = TRUE;"

11. Убедитесь, что версии всех обычаев и способствовали модулей матч
Drupal новый вариант, к которому у вас обновляется. Для крупных обновления, такие как
от 5.x на 6.x, модули от предыдущих версий, не будут совместимы
и обновленные версии будут требуется.

-- За вклад модулей, проверьте http://drupal.org/project/modules
для версии модуля, соответствующие вашей версии Drupal.

-- Для пользовательских модулей, для рассмотрения http://drupal.org/update/modules
обеспечить, чтобы пользовательский модуль совместим с текущей версией.

12. Re-чтобы обычаи и способствовали модули и повторно запустить update.php
обновить обычаи и способствовали таблицы базы данных.

13. Вернуться на сайт своей первоначальной теме (если вы переключились на основной
темы, как Гарленд или Bluemarine в шаге 4). Если Ваш сайт использует
обычая или способствовавшие темы, убедитесь, что это совместимо с вашим
версии Drupal.

-- За вклад темы, проверьте http://drupal.org/project/themes
для версии темы, соответствующие вашей версии Drupal.

-- Для обычай тем, обзор http://drupal.org/update/theme обеспечения
что обычай тема совместима с текущей версией.

14. И наконец, возвращение на Вашем сайте "Интернет" режим так, чтобы ваши посетители могут возобновиться
просмотра. Как и в шаге 3, эта опция доступна в вашей администрации
экранов на http://www.example.com/?q=admin/settings/site-maintenance
(замените www.example.com с вашей установки доменное имя и путь).

Для получения дополнительной информации по обновлению читайте Учебник по Друпал: http://drupal.org/upgrade

Полезные ссылки

UPGRADE.txt api.drupal.ru
UPGRADE.txt needs some rephrasing - изменения в файле UPGRADE.txt, которые могут появиться в Drupal 7

]]>]]>
 
 
 
 

RSS-лента новостей

Dries Buytaert по-русски
]]>Русский поиск Drupal]]>

Перенос сайта из Joomla в Drupal
Перенос сайта из WordPress в Drupal

]]> Drupal - это бесплатная система управления контентом с открытым исходным кодом ]]>